Corrugated Cable 1/2'' Super Flex Cable

Structural parameters
| project | Material | Diameter (MM) |
|---|---|---|
| 1. Inner conductor | Bare copper wire or copper clad aluminum wire | 3.60 |
| 2. Insulators | Foamed polyethylene | 8.80 |
| 3. Outer conductor | Threaded copper pipe | 12.10 |
| 4. Sheath | Polyethylene (PE) or LSZH flame retardant polyethylene | 13.40 |
Electrical performance parameters
| Capacitance (pF/m) | 80 |
| Impedance(ohm) | 50 |
| Transmission rate(%) | 83 |
| Inner conductor DC resistance (Ω/km) | 2.85/1.78 |
| Outer conductor DC resistance (Ω/km) | 3.5 |
| Attenuation Shield (dB) | >120 |
| Peak power (KW) | 19 |
| Peak voltage (KV) | 1.13 |
| Insulation resistance (MΩ.km) | >5000 |
| Cutoff Frequency (GHz) | 12.5 |
| Insulation voltage (KVrms) | 2.5 |
| Sheath Spark (KVrms) | 5.0 |
Mechanical and Environmental Properties
| Storage temperature (℃) | -55 to +85 |
| Installation temperature (℃) | -20 to +60 |
| Working temperature(℃) | -55 to +85 |
| Minimum bending radius (mm) | 50 |
| Minimum repeated bending radius (mm) | 125 |
| Tensile Strength (KG) | 110 |
| ROHS environmental protection | meets the |
Attenuation and average power (VSWR1.0, 20℃)
| Frequency (MHz) | Average power (KW) | Attenuation (dB/m) |
|---|---|---|
| 100 | 3.03 | 3.22 |
| 200 | 2.11 | 4.65 |
| 450 | 1.37 | 7.20 |
| 800 | 1.00 | 9.86 |
| 900 | 0.94 | 10.56 |
| 1000 | 0.88 | 11.15 |
| 1500 | 0.70 | 13.80 |
| 1800 | 0.63 | 15.55 |
2000 | 0.59 | 16.40 |
| 2200 | 0.56 | 17.35 |
| 2400 | 0.53 | 18.10 |
| 2500 | 0.52 | 18.50 |
| 3000 | 0.48 | 20.90 |
